A non homeowner who has taken a house on rent is known as a tenant. Any loan taken by these non homeowners will be called tenant loan. Such tenants are looked down as poor loan candidates by the lenders, the reason being they have no ‘collateral' to offer as a security back up and there is risk involved in lending loans to non homeowners. In case they default on loan payments, a lender has no guarantee to claim back the loan amount.

But, now, non homeowner loans are designed to meet financial needs of tenants in particular. They get guaranteed cash advance despite their non homeowner status. This is of an advantage to a borrower as he does not pledge any thing against the loan and hence takes no risk. It is easier to obtain and no adverse credits will be excluded from such loan type. No collateral means, no risk and no time spent on collateral verification.

A lender definitely faces risk in making such loan approvals and hence such loans are lent to non homeowners with a higher interest rate. You are offered smaller loan amount as there is no equity released. If you wish to have long term loans, you can request ...
... for it, but they would have an interest rate similar to a mortgage. You can repay your loan amount on a monthly basis.
